Title Summary
The standard reference for academic writing, presenting the formats, styles, punctuation, abbreviations, and other forms that scholarly publishers expect. First published in 1985 and here updated with guidelines for electronic works and sources from the Internet. The chapters outlining the publication process from manuscript to published work and reviewing legal issues have also been revised to reflect current conditions.
